Lets say two flower rooms back to back. Anywhere from 10×10 to 12×12 give or take. Then smaller veg room on side..10x10.

 

Ive read about vertical lighting, 600watters , etc ..as best options. But considering what Id be able to get(used...quarter of the typical total cost).. lets say each flower room is setup with 6- 1000 watts. Veg room the same. Again I know about efficiency on 600 watters, etc but if I did have a chance to find a place with large scale down the road Id be able to get all the equip very cheap. Talking ballasts(digital)and hoods. 1000 watt ballasts only of course.

 

So thats 18,000 watts for 3 rooms all near the same size. Read 4,000 BTUs of Ac for each 1k watt to be safe. Lets say 24,000 for each. Well during my research i found - 24000 ductless minisplit units that can be done on own. Theres also the 14,000 portable ACs( I see they make em much better now). Prob dumb question but better to go with the minisplit, yeah? Am I right in thinking it would take 1 a room or maybe get away with 2(and some venting) total ? What Im getting at is figuring out most cost efficient and allowing most control.

 

Also, how would that factor in to deciding whether closed environment or open? Again I know most basics on everything so dont need to waste your time with all of that, just looking for some opinions on the detailed.

 

Has anyone done/read about using more cfms for hood cooling to help with how much AC use. 250cfm for every 1k would make 1500 cfms in a room. If running a fan thru each 2 hoods with a 745cfm..that would be an extra 200 cfms for each set..around 600 for the room. How much of a difference would that make? Overkill?

 

And lets say since 3 rooms next to eachother , options r limited with venting out/in from outside rooms. So would have to be mostly outside. What route would you go with? Closed environmemt, recirculating air between rooms( hood cooling connected to outside) or standard open environment and just get the necessary equip to be in optimal conditions?

My suggestion would be to decide how much weight you want to end up with and work backward from there. Estimate how many .oz's per plant then decide how many plants you'll need, how much square feet per plant and how much light per square foot.
